Using a VGA monitor with WB3.0

I acquired an adapter on the weekend and would like to set it up.

I was wondering what process you need to follow to hook up a PC monitor to an Amiga running WB 3.0 (an A1200). More specifically, how to change the setup of a system hooked up to an 1084S monitor to a VGA monitor, and back, given that if I need to select a screenmode that the monitor can't display in both cases (eg. DblPAL for the 1084 and PAL for the VGA monitor).

I've added the Multiscan, DblPAL and Super72 monitor drivers to the DEVS:monitors drawer, but I have stopped short of changing the screenmode as I don't want to risk damaging my current monitor. Mode promotion is turned on under the icontrol prefs, and I'm currently running the PAL driver at maximum overscan, with the 1084S hooked up.

Will changing the screenmode to DblPAL damage the 1084S?

If DblPAL does not work with my VGA monitor, is there an easy way of changing it back (given that DblPAL won't work with the 1084)?

Will the 15kHz modes damage the VGA monitor (for example if a program decides to open up a 15kHz screen when executed.)?

Can you have an A1200 simultaneously connected to both a VGA monitor (via the RGB connector) and a 1084S (via the composite) so that you can view both scan ranges?

1084 will only work with PAL modes and not DblPAL or other modes as that requires a multiscan monitor.
For VGA monitors you need the VGAOnly driver install to use the higher resolutions.
On Screenmode, rther than SAVEing a setting, click USE instead, and if it goes wrong you can just reboot to reset to previous setting.

To use two monitors at the same time, you need two video ports, the built in one and one from a graphics card such as a Blizzard Permadia card.

The best thing to do is buy a Scandoubler so that you can use AGA and VGA modes at the same time.
